Output 5581b048cb62e44c6f52c0c774eb38ef0a103aac80d865b517da3bdb77319889:45

value
146339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d8112b0fcacaebd3607c91c03a6dffc0dcedf1 OP_EQUAL
address
3FG2mY85cdfVQjXXrqBaU1B86Lb8vkEWuj
transaction
5581b048cb62e44c6f52c0c774eb38ef0a103aac80d865b517da3bdb77319889
confirmations
216813
spent
true